What is carbon monoxide detector requirements?
Carbon monoxide detector requirements specify the type of carbon monoxide detectors that must be installed in buildings to help prevent carbon monoxide poisoning.
Who is required to file carbon monoxide detector requirements?
Building owners or landlords are typically required to file carbon monoxide detector requirements.
How to fill out carbon monoxide detector requirements?
Carbon monoxide detector requirements are usually filled out by providing information about the type, location, and quantity of carbon monoxide detectors installed in a building.
What is the purpose of carbon monoxide detector requirements?
The purpose of carbon monoxide detector requirements is to ensure that buildings are equipped with the necessary devices to detect and alert occupants of dangerous levels of carbon monoxide gas.
What information must be reported on carbon monoxide detector requirements?
Information that must be reported on carbon monoxide detector requirements includes the type of detectors installed, their locations within the building, and the date of installation.
